Step 1: Identify Your Niche


The first step in starting your online home business is to determine your niche. What are you passionate about? What skills can you turn into a business?


Ask yourself these questions:


  • What hobbies or interests light a fire in you?

  • What problems can you solve for others?

  • Is there a market demand for your product or service?


For example, if you love baking, consider offering a subscription box of homemade treats. If you're passionate about fitness, perhaps start a coaching service or sell fitness products. By identifying your niche, you can find a business idea that not only excites you but also has potential customers.


Step 2: Conduct Market Research


After identifying your niche, conducting market research is essential. This step helps you understand your target audience and competition clearly.


Here are effective methods to gather information:


  1. Surveys and Questionnaires: Create short surveys to get insights from potential customers about their needs and preferences. Tools like Google Forms are free and easy to use.


  2. Competitor Analysis: Look at competitors in your niche. For instance, if you’re entering the organic skincare market, analyze successful brands like Herbivore Botanicals or Lush to learn what they do well and identify gaps you can fill.


  3. Online Communities: Participate in relevant forums or social media groups to listen to conversations about your niche. Engaging with users on platforms like Reddit or Facebook can provide valuable insights into customer pain points.


Thorough market research refines your business idea and shapes your strategy to meet customer needs.


Step 3: Create a Business Plan


A well-structured business plan is a roadmap for your business and helps you stay focused on your goals.


Your business plan should include:


  • Executive Summary: A concise overview of your business idea and goals.

  • Market Analysis: Key insights from your research, including target audience and competition.

  • Marketing Strategy: Describe how you plan to promote your business and attract customers, whether through social media, email campaigns, or local marketing.

  • Financial Projections: Include estimated costs, revenue expectations, and profit margins. For instance, you might project that selling 100 units at $20 each will yield $2,000 in revenue.

  • Operational Plan: Outline daily operations, such as customer service or inventory management.


A solid business plan not only guides you initially but also helps you secure funding if needed. According to the Small Business Administration, having a business plan can increase your chances of success by 30%.


Step 4: Choose a Business Structure


Choosing the right business structure impacts your taxes, liability, and legal obligations. Common structures include:


  • Sole Proprietorship: The simplest form but carries personal liability. For example, if your business incurs debt, you are personally responsible for paying it off.

  • Limited Liability Company (LLC): Offers personal liability protection and more flexible taxation. This structure can be ideal if you expect to have significant income or risk.

  • Corporation: Provides liability protection but involves more regulations and paperwork.


Consult a legal professional to determine which structure best fits your online home business goals.


Step 5: Register Your Business


Once you've chosen a business structure, it’s time to register your business. The process typically involves:


  • Choosing a Business Name: Pick a unique name that reflects your brand. For example, if you sell eco-friendly products, opting for a name like "EcoRoots" can communicate your mission.

  • Registering with the Government: Depending on your location, you may need to register with local, state, or federal authorities.

  • Obtaining Required Licenses and Permits: Research any specific licenses or permits necessary for your industry. If you’re selling food products, you might need health department permits.


Registering your business establishes credibility and legitimizes your venture in the eyes of prospective customers.


Step 6: Build Your Online Presence


A powerful online presence is critical for today’s businesses. Focus on these key components:


  • Create a Website: Your website acts as your online storefront. Ensure it is user-friendly, visually appealing, and mobile-optimized. According to recent studies, 70% of consumers form an opinion about a brand based on their website design.

  • Set Up Social Media Accounts: Choose platforms that align with your audience. For instance, if you target younger consumers, platforms like Instagram and TikTok will likely be most effective.

  • Develop Content: Create valuable content that showcases your expertise, such as blog posts on industry trends, how-to videos, or product reviews.


Investing in your online presence can help you reach a larger audience and build your brand identity.


Step 7: Develop a Marketing Strategy


An effective marketing strategy is vital for attracting customers. Consider these tactics:


  • Search Engine Optimization (SEO): Optimize your website and content to rank higher in search results. For instance, use relevant keywords and write informative blog posts to improve your visibility.

  • Email Marketing: Build an email list to keep your audience informed and engaged. Data shows that email marketing generates an average ROI of $42 for every $1 spent.


  • Content Marketing: Share helpful content that addresses the needs of your audience. This could be tips, how-tos, or industry news, positioning you as an authority in your niche.


Your marketing strategy should be tailored to connect with your target audience and adapted over time based on what works best.


Step 8: Set Up Payment and Shipping Options


If you’re selling products online, the setup for payment and shipping options is crucial to customer satisfaction. Follow these steps:


  • Choose a Payment Processor: Find a reliable processor that ensures secure transactions and offers a variety of payment options, including credit cards and PayPal.

  • Determine Shipping Methods: Decide how you will ship your products. Consider using services like USPS or UPS to compare rates.


  • Set Competitive Pricing: Establish prices that not only cover your production costs but are also appealing to customers. Research competitor pricing in your market to stay competitive.


A seamless payment and shipping process enhances customer experience and encourages repeat business.


Step 9: Launch Your Business


After completing all necessary steps, it’s time to launch! Here are tips for a successful launch:


  • Create Buzz: Use social media, email campaigns, and your website to generate excitement. Announce your launch date well in advance to build anticipation.

  • Offer Promotions: Launch with discounts or special offers to attract initial customers. For instance, a “20% off your first purchase” deal can incentivize buyers to try your products.


  • Engage with Your Audience: Be active on social media and promptly respond to inquiries to build relationships and trust with potential customers.


A well-planned launch can lead to a strong initial customer base.


Step 10: Monitor and Adjust


Once your online home business is operational, continuously monitor its performance and make adjustments as necessary.


Consider these strategies:


  • Track Metrics: Use tools like Google Analytics to monitor website traffic, sales, and customer engagement metrics. Knowledge of these numbers empowers you to make informed decisions.


  • Gather Feedback: Encourage customers to leave reviews and feedback about their experiences. Analyzing this information can provide insights into areas for improvement.


  • Adapt Your Strategy: Be prepared to adjust your marketing strategies based on performance and customer feedback. Flexibility is essential for long-term success.


Continual improvement and adaptation are key to thriving in the online business world.
